Havila Shipping gets Shell PSV extension

Oslo: Norwegian offshore vessel owner Havila Shipping has said today that Shell has declared a one year option on the PSV Havila Borg (3,787dwt, built 2009).

The vessel is currently working in the Black Sea and Havila says that it is expected to move to West Africa during the summer.

Havila Borg is now contracted with Shell until July 2016, with two out of the original four one-year extension options remaining.

Havila has a fleet of 22 vessels, primarily made up of AHTS and PSVs.
